Day in the role

As a Customer Service Coordinator at UniLodge, you would handle resident and prospect contact by phone or in person—housing info, move-in/out or account changes, complaints—and log every interaction. You would follow up to confirm fixes, explain charges or billing, and process forms and system updates typical of student-housing front-of-house ops.

Role overview (listing rewrite)

Customer Service Coordinator at UniLodge in New Zealand Role Overview We are seeking a dedicated and proactive Customer Service Coordinator to join our team at UniLodge Mayoral Drive Student Accommodation, Auckland. This role is focused on enhancing the customer experience through efficient property management tasks, administration support, and leasing assistance for student apartments. Key Responsibilities Provide exceptional customer service to students and staff Manage and resolve customer inquiries and complaints effectively Assist with the leasing process for new students Support property maintenance and management tasks Handle administrative duties such as record-keeping and documentation Requirements A minimum of 1-2 years of experience in customer service or a related field Strong communication skills, both written and verbal Ability to work independently and as part of a team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) Excellent organizational and time management skills Demonstrated ability to handle multiple tasks and prioritize effectively About the Company UniLodge is a vibrant company focused on creating a fun and engaging environment for students. Based at UniLodge Mayoral Drive Student Accommodation in Auckland, we offer a unique blend of modern amenities and community spirit.
